Australia`s import trend for the terbutryn market experienced an 18.32% growth rate from 2023 to 2024, with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of -8.52% from 2020 to 2024. The negative CAGR indicates a declining trend in imports, possibly influenced by shifting demand dynamics or evolving trade policies impacting market stability.

The Terbutryn Market in Australia is expanding, driven by its use as a selective herbicide in agriculture, particularly for controlling weeds in crops such as cereals and vegetables. The growing demand for high-yield agricultural products and the need for efficient pest control contribute to the market`s growth. However, concerns over environmental impacts and the adoption of more eco-friendly alternatives to synthetic herbicides pose challenges to market expansion. Regulatory pressures related to pesticide use and consumer demand for organic products could impact the long-term growth of the Terbutryn market in Australia.

Terbutryn, a herbicide, is regulated under the Australia Pesticides and Veterinary Medicines Authority (APVMA). Policies focus on environmental safety, toxicity control, and permissible residue levels. Registration, labeling, and use conditions are strictly controlled, and any adverse environmental or health impact could prompt re-evaluation or deregistration under national chemical review programs.
